I posted here earlier - see above! I started a new 2v2 with a guildie’s brand new druid yesterday. I was with a druid before but never really did very well, I often felt he made silly mistakes. So I suggested we both played with different people to see if we learn something new.
The new team has done better than I expected, we’ve played 38 games and won 32 of them, which means we’re at 1882 and I realise that I will have exactly 3750 points on wednesday
Anyway - I didn’t post to boast or gloat (though I am currently bouncing off the walls :D), I’m posting about the lock-priest combo thing.
We faced two Spriest+Afflock teams and a few discpriest + lock teams. We beat all of them, though the Spriest teams were _very_ close games. A summary of what we did was: get into combat as early as possible and get reflect going asap. I was in Def stance the entire time, concentrating on bashing fears from the lock while keeping the priest hamstrung(piercing howl, since I was too scared to go into battlestance!). Once I’d bashed the lock and done as much dmg as I dared, I’d intervene back to my druid and we’d both hide and generally avoid them as long as possible. Taunting the Felhunter everytime it’s off you is also important.
I believe the teams we fought weren’t brilliant - I don’t think a really strong Spriest and lock will lose to a druid and warrior, but I think what we did gave us the best chance to win.
With the healing priests we played a game of me hitting the lock (while the druid LoSed mana burns and cycloned the priest, then cycloning the pet - a cycloned pet offers no soul link so my dmg on the lock jumped and this forced the priest back into healing). Once my bashing the lock had got the pet to about 60% I’d wait a few swings and gen a little rage.. Then unleash that on the pet as fast as possible, while the priest was still healing the lock up.
I think the most important thing to 2v2 is communication.. My druid doesn’t talk on vent, he’s not confident enough with his English. He uses a series of macros instead, to let me know ”need to dink”, ”drinking”, ”feared”, ”kill pet”, ‘’switch target” etc. All the time I speak as much as possible, giving a running commentary on everything that goes through my head, so he knows exactly what I’m doing and what’s going on that he can’t see.
